I wanted to check the game out, and ended up completing one full path. I decided on the girl for which the disability would be the hardest to ignore, Rin, the girl with no arms.
Color me extremely impressed. I couldn't believe how fast you forget about the disability. Most any VN indeed ends up becoming a painful train wreck at some point, and usually stop being tasteful and make you feel wrong, but this was never the case here. Some very interesting characters and dialogue as well. That girl Rin had a pretty interesting, eclectic personality.
If I'd have one complaint, it's that the game is overly syrupy. Everything is enveloped in extreme sappiness, which might grind some people's gears at some point. I like more tense drama, more fear, more everyday malaise in a VN, and it wasn't the case at all here. I get turned off when the VN is always too agreeable for its own good, it's just phony.
In the end, a quite intriguing project that definitely delivers on the hype.

If I might advise you, the girls are friends with one another, so if you aim for a particular girl, you need to be nice with her friend as well. For example, in this case, if you want either Lilly or Hanako, you should preferably introduce yourself, and you should avoid it if you prefer to go for another. Likewise Emi and Rin are friends, and so are Misha and Shizune.
